Hockey people are easy to shop for and easy to get wrong at the same time. Easy, because they will happily wear their whole personality on a shirt. Wrong, because a generic "I love hockey" tee says you know they like the sport, not that you get the culture: the 5am rinks, the chirping, the beer league that means more than it should, the hair. Get specific about their corner of hockey and the gift lands like a tape-to-tape pass. Here is how to pick.

For the hockey parent

The hockey parent is a specific kind of tired, and it is not the same tired as everyone else. It is 5am-drive, cold-arena, gas-station-coffee tired. Coffee Then Hockey speaks their exact language, and it is the safe gift for the mom or dad who spends more time in rinks than at home from October to March. It reads as "I see your sacrifice," which is what a hockey parent actually wants acknowledged.

When to give it

Hockey gifting has a season and a rhythm:

  • Start of the season, in the fall, as a good-luck or welcome-back to the rink.
  • Playoffs, when everyone's fandom is at a boil.
  • Christmas, for the hockey dad or mom who is genuinely hard to shop for otherwise.
  • A team gift or year-end, where matching personalized shirts beat another trophy.
